SYSTEM AND CARTRIDGE FOR SAMPLE TESTING

A system for analysis of a sample to aid in diagnosis and/or detection of the presence or absence, and/or the identity of, an analyte in the sample is provided. A cartridge with reagents to isolate nucleic acid from a sample inserted in the cartridge and to amplify the isolated nucleic acid, and an instrument that interacts with the cartridge, together provide a self-contained sample to answer system for detection, identification, differentiation and/or quantification of a target nucleic acid in a sample.

ANALYSIS INSTRUMENT

The invention provides multi-function instruments for automatically and simultaneously carrying out a variety of tests including identification of targets in specimens and antimicrobial susceptibility testing thereof. Application-specific cartridges are pre-loaded with all required reagents and allow for tests to be performed in a single testing device with no specimen preparation to, for example, rapidly detect infections, identify infectious pathogens, and analyze their susceptibility to various antimicrobial agents. Instruments include various stations for carrying out test steps that can be randomly accessed in any order dictated by the computer-controlled instrument. A carousel stores and incubates cartridges and, with a mechanical conveyor arm, transfers the cartridges between the required stations to carry out the tests. A plurality of different tests may be performed on a plurality of targets within an instrument, and the plurality of targets may be disposed in a single cartridge.

Pipetting Device, Pipette Tip Coupler, and Pipette Tip: Devices and Methods

Pipette tip couplers, pipette tips, coupler and tip combinations, and methods for coupling and decoupling a pipette tip to or from, respectively, a pipette tip coupler mounted on a pipette device, are disclosed. The pipette tip couplers include an elastomeric element and an annular ring shaped raceway. When the pipette tip is mounted on the pipette tip coupler, the annular ring shaped raceway abuts a first portion of the interior surface of the circumscribing sidewall of the pipette tip, and the elastomeric element abuts a second portion of the interior surface of the circumscribing sidewall of the pipette tip.

Holding structure for simultaneously holding a plurality of containers for substances for pharmaceutical, medical or cosmetic applications, transport unit and transport or packaging container having the same

The present invention relates to a holding structure for simultaneously holding a plurality of containers for substances for pharmaceutical, medical or cosmetic applications or of devices having such containers, having a plurality of receptacles. The receptacles are arranged in a regular arrangement and are formed by in each case peripherally formed side walls. The receptacles have in each case one or two widened clearances having a dimension which is greater than the width of a gap between the containers received in the receptacles and side walls of the receptacles in the regions other than the widened clearances. The widened clearances additionally make available space for access to containers or devices which are received in the receptacles for handling thereof.

Devices and Methods for Pipette Alignment

A device comprising a base and a support structure is disclosed. The base includes a vial receptacle for holding a vial. The support structure is coupled to an upper portion of the base and is configured to align a pipette comprising a pipette tip vertically over the vial receptacle. The support structure is configured to support a pipette such that an end of a pipette tip is positioned one or more predetermined depths within a vial in the vial receptacle.

Devices and Methods for Particle Solution Testing

A method for withdrawing a solution comprising a plurality of particles from a vial is disclosed. The method includes agitating the vial at a first predetermined mixing speed to suspend the plurality of particles in the solution. The method also includes withdrawing, during the agitating, a first volume of the solution from the vial with a pipette, such that an end of a pipette tip is positioned at a first predetermined depth within the vial.

Devices and Methods for Particle Solution Preparation

A method for preparing an aliquot of solution comprising a plurality of particles is disclosed. The method includes agitating the solution with a baffle at a predetermined mixing speed to suspend the plurality of particles in the solution, wherein the baffle positioned at least partially within a vessel containing the solution, and wherein the vessel is engaged with a vessel receptacle configured to hold the vessel. The method also includes withdrawing, during the agitating, the aliquot of solution from the vessel with a pipette, such that an end of a pipette tip is positioned within the vessel.

System and method for rapid multiplexed sample processing with applications for nucleic acid amplification assays

The invention(s) cover systems and methods for target detection in a multiplexed and rapid manner. Embodiments of the system can include: a base substrate; and an array of sample processing regions defined at a broad surface of the base substrate, wherein each of the array of sample processing regions includes: a set of microwell subarrays arranged in a gradient by volumetric capacity between an upstream end and a downstream end of each respective sample processing region, and a boundary separating each respective sample processing region from adjacent sample processing regions. The system can support methods, with example implementation by an automated platform, for returning preliminary results from a subset of microwells of the samples processing regions, as well as results pertaining to specific and non-specific amplification, for multiple targets of a sample.

MONOLITHIC CARRIER STRUCTURE INCLUDING FLUID ROUTING FOR DIGITAL DISPENSING

A method of manufacturing a digital dispense apparatus includes molding a monolithic carrier structure, forming cut outs into a planar top surface of the monolithic carrier structure, the cut outs including a reservoir extending into part of a thickness of the monolithic carrier structure and fluid routing to connect the reservoir with a fluid dispense device, and overmolding the fluid dispense device into the monolithic carrier structure on a side of the monolithic carrier structure that is opposite to the reservoir to fluidically connect to the fluid routing.

SINGLE-USE TEST DEVICE FOR IMAGING BLOOD CELLS

This present invention relates generally to devices, systems, and methods for performing bioimaging at the microscopic scale and, more particularly, to devices and systems including a disposable testing device configured to perform bioimaging at the microscopic scale, and methods of performing the bioimaging using the disposable testing device. In some aspects, a testing device is provided for imaging blood cells in a blood sample. The testing device having a sample entry port for receiving the blood sample; a sample testing conduit fluidically connected to the sample entry port, the sample testing conduit including: (i) a planar member, (ii) a transparent planar member, and (iii) a plurality of spacer elements having an average spacer height and disposed between the planar member and the transparent planar member; and an imager chip forming at least a portion of the planar member.
